Advertising methods aren’t the only things that have changed.
Advances in technology also allow business owners to run their businesses from various locations all throughout the world just as they would within the four walls that make up their offices. With VoIP technology, a business owner can use his/her business phone number to connect with clients and colleagues on a mobile device from anywhere in the world.
On Inc.com, Jeff Rose highlights just how much modern technology has helped to revolutionize the way he conducts business. “If I were trying to run a business ten years ago, there is no way I could accomplish as much as I do today,” he reveals, “Thanks to technology, I can stay in touch with my team with Slack, use Dropbox to share client files, use Zoom for conference calls, use DocuSign when signatures are needed, and use BombBomb to record video and sync it with our inboxes for easy messaging.”
Hire from a global-wide selection of candidates.
Not only can modern technology allow you to perform a number of your business tasks from anywhere in the world, it can enable you to hire staff members for your business from anywhere in the world. This is a huge plus when trying to attract the most talented individuals possible for the positions that may be available in your company.
According to John Rampton on Forbes.com, “a Harvard Business Review research study found that 87% of remote workers feel they are still connected to their employers through video conferencing while 68% of millennial workers surveyed said they are more interested in employers that offer remote work positions.” Evidently, remote work is only growing in popularity.
